The Fund pursues an actively managed investment strategy. Therefore, the Fund will hold a portfolio of actively selected and managed investments Subject to net income being available for distribution and any de minimus rather than seek to track the performance of the benchmark. The Fund's threshold, income from the Fund's investments will be distributed to benchmark, the ICE BofA 0-1 Year Euro Broad Market Index is a point of investors annually. reference against which the performance of the Fund may be measured. However, it is anticipated that a significant percentage of the Fund's investments won't be components of the benchmark. The Fund's holdings may deviate significantly from those of the benchmark. Risk and Reward Profile The Fund invests primarily in short-term investment grade debt securities denominated in Euros while aiming to maintain capital preservation and liquidity. Such securities have historically proven to present some stability1 23 4 56 7 over time and have benefitted from limited exposure to interest rates and movements in the bond market. As a result, the performance of the Fund can fluctuate to a small degree over time.
